数据库为什么需要网络连接
-
数据库需要网络连接的原因有以下几点:
-
数据共享和远程访问:数据库通常用于存储和管理大量的数据,而这些数据可能需要被多个用户或应用程序远程访问和共享。通过网络连接,用户可以通过网络访问数据库,并进行数据的查询、更新和操作。这样可以实现多用户之间的协同工作,提高工作效率。
-
数据备份和恢复:数据库中的数据通常需要进行备份,以防止数据丢失或损坏。通过网络连接,可以将数据库的备份文件传输到远程服务器或云存储中,以确保数据的安全性和可靠性。在需要恢复数据时,也可以通过网络连接将备份文件下载到本地进行恢复操作。
-
数据同步和复制:在分布式数据库环境中,数据库通常需要进行数据同步和复制,以确保不同节点上的数据一致性。通过网络连接,可以实现数据库之间的数据同步和复制,并保持数据的一致性。这对于提高数据库的可用性和性能非常重要。
-
远程管理和监控:通过网络连接,数据库管理员可以远程管理和监控数据库的运行状态和性能。他们可以通过网络连接远程登录到数据库服务器,进行数据库的配置、优化和监控。这样可以提高数据库的管理效率和响应速度。
-
分布式计算和处理:在大规模数据处理和分析的场景下,数据库需要与其他计算节点进行通信和协作,以实现分布式计算和处理。通过网络连接,数据库可以与其他计算节点进行数据交换和计算任务分配,以提高数据处理的效率和速度。
总之,数据库需要网络连接是为了实现数据的共享、远程访问、备份和恢复、数据同步和复制、远程管理和监控,以及分布式计算和处理等功能。通过网络连接,数据库可以与其他系统和用户进行通信和交互,从而更好地满足用户的需求和提高数据库的性能和可用性。
1年前 -
-
数据库需要网络连接的原因有以下几点:
-
数据共享和协作:数据库通常被多个用户或应用程序共享使用。通过网络连接,不同的用户和应用程序可以同时访问和操作数据库,实现数据的共享和协作。例如,一个企业的多个部门需要共享同一份客户数据,通过网络连接可以实现数据的统一管理和更新。
-
远程访问和管理:数据库连接还可以实现远程访问和管理数据库。通过网络连接,用户可以从远程地点访问数据库,进行数据查询、修改、备份等操作。这对于分布在不同地区的用户或远程办公的人员来说非常重要。
-
数据库集群和分布式系统:在数据库集群或分布式系统中,多个数据库服务器通过网络连接组成一个整体。通过网络连接,这些数据库服务器可以相互通信和协调工作,实现数据的分布式存储和处理。数据库集群和分布式系统能够提供更高的性能、可用性和容错性。
-
数据备份和恢复:数据库连接还可以用于实现数据备份和恢复。通过网络连接,可以将数据库的备份数据传输到远程服务器,以防止本地服务器发生故障导致数据丢失。同时,通过网络连接还可以从远程服务器恢复数据,以恢复本地服务器的正常运行。
-
数据同步和复制:对于分布式数据库系统或多个数据库服务器之间的数据同步和复制,网络连接是必不可少的。通过网络连接,可以将数据从一个数据库服务器同步到其他服务器,保持数据的一致性和可靠性。
总之,数据库需要网络连接是为了实现数据的共享、协作、远程访问、分布式存储和处理、备份和恢复、数据同步和复制等功能。网络连接为数据库的运行提供了便利和灵活性。
1年前 -
-
数据库需要网络连接是因为数据库是一种存储和管理数据的系统,而网络连接可以实现数据库与其他应用程序或用户之间的数据传输和交互。网络连接使得数据库可以通过网络提供数据服务,实现数据的共享和访问。
具体来说,数据库需要网络连接的原因如下:
-
远程访问:数据库可以通过网络连接提供远程访问功能,允许用户或应用程序从任何地点连接到数据库服务器,并进行数据的读取和写入操作。这样可以方便用户在不同地点和时间访问和管理数据库。
-
数据共享:通过网络连接,不同的数据库服务器可以实现数据的共享。多个应用程序或用户可以同时访问同一数据库服务器上的数据,实现数据的共享和协作,提高工作效率。
-
数据备份与恢复:通过网络连接,数据库可以将数据备份到远程服务器上,以防止数据丢失或数据库故障。当数据库发生故障时,可以通过网络连接从远程服务器上恢复数据,保证数据的安全和完整性。
-
数据同步与复制:通过网络连接,不同的数据库服务器可以实现数据的同步和复制。当一个数据库服务器上的数据发生变化时,可以通过网络连接将这些变化同步到其他数据库服务器上,保持数据的一致性和可用性。
-
数据库管理:通过网络连接,数据库管理员可以远程管理和监控数据库服务器,进行数据库的配置、优化和故障排除。这样可以提高数据库的管理效率和可靠性。
总之,数据库需要网络连接是为了实现数据的共享、远程访问、备份恢复、数据同步和复制,以及数据库的管理和监控。网络连接使得数据库能够与其他应用程序和用户之间进行数据传输和交互,提高数据的可用性和管理效率。
1年前 -